The Global Military Radars Market is expected to grow from USD 1.63 billion in 2017 to USD 2.7 billion by 2028, at an estimated Compound Annual Growth Rate (CAGR) of 5.5%. The growth will be driven by the increasing demand for advanced military radars with enhanced functions and features such as ground monitoring, air drawing, and navigation along with other applications such as aerospace monitoring, weapon induced radar systems, etc., which are all increasing the need for more sophisticated equipment and greater accuracy in detection capabilities.
Military Radars can be defined as a device used to detect, identify and measure objects that are beyond the line of sight. The term Military Radars is mainly used in the military field but nowadays it can be seen more often on commercial aircraft, ships, and even cars.

The military use of radar has played important roles in modern conflicts including World War II and the Gulf Wars. A few examples of military radar applications include air and ground surveillance, missile guidance, meteorological analysis (e.g., precipitation detection), and mapping the earth's surface.
Landmine Detection:
Landmine detection is the process of detecting and locating landmines, which can be detrimental to human lives. Landmines kill or injure thousands each year and are usually found in areas where conflicts have taken place. They may also remain undetonated after a conflict has ended, posing a threat to civilians who come across them years later.
